From 40a500a3eb35599686e01b5383ec9f5666b871bb Mon Sep 17 00:00:00 2001 From: mrjk Date: Thu, 7 Aug 2025 14:37:17 -0400 Subject: [PATCH] fix: default vars in tweaks --- roles/os_tweaks/defaults/main.yml | 13 +++++++++++++ roles/os_tweaks/tasks/main.yml | 13 ++----------- 2 files changed, 15 insertions(+), 11 deletions(-) create mode 100644 roles/os_tweaks/defaults/main.yml diff --git a/roles/os_tweaks/defaults/main.yml b/roles/os_tweaks/defaults/main.yml new file mode 100644 index 0000000..98a5bbf --- /dev/null +++ b/roles/os_tweaks/defaults/main.yml @@ -0,0 +1,13 @@ + + +tweaks_install_pkg: + - vim + - htop + - iftop + - iotop + - bash-completion + - lsof + - tree + - psmisc + - git + diff --git a/roles/os_tweaks/tasks/main.yml b/roles/os_tweaks/tasks/main.yml index c5dd4af..37038b6 100644 --- a/roles/os_tweaks/tasks/main.yml +++ b/roles/os_tweaks/tasks/main.yml @@ -6,7 +6,7 @@ vars: base_config: tasks: - - install custom packages + - "install custom packages: {{ tweaks_install_pkg|join(' ') }}" - configure bash - configure git - configure vim @@ -15,16 +15,7 @@ - name: Ensure base packages are installed package: - name: - - vim - - htop - - iftop - - iotop - - bash-completion - - lsof - - tree - - psmisc - - git + name: "{{ tweaks_install_pkg }}" state: present